Understanding Conversion Optimization
Conversion optimization entails improving your website to increase the percentage of visitors that perform a desired action, such as making a purchase or signing up for a newsletter. Traditional conversion optimization strategies often involve A/B testing, user behavior analysis, and UX design adjustments. But, AI introduces a level of automation and predictive intelligence that can streamline this process significantly.

3. Use Machine Learning for Personalized Content
Developing models that learn from user data can help deliver personalized content dynamically. Python libraries such as Scikit-learn or TensorFlow can be employed for this purpose. Below is an example of how to segment users based on past behavior:
import pandas as pdfrom sklearn.cluster import KMeans# Sample user datadata = pd.read_csv(user_data.csv)kmeans = KMeans(n_clusters=3)data[segment] = kmeans.fit_predict(data[[last_visit,purchase_history]])
This code segments users into three different clusters based on their activity, allowing you to tailor content to meet their preferences.
Best Practices for Automating Conversion Optimization
While implementing AI-powered solutions, keep the following best practices in mind:
- Continuously Monitor Performance: Use real-time analytics to assess how your AI changes affect user behavior.
- A/B Test Frequently: Make iterative changes and experiment until you find optimal configurations.
- Ensure Data Compliance: Be mindful of privacy regulations such as GDPR when collecting user data.
- Use Feedback Loops: Useing a system for feedback allows for adjustments based on user experience.
